Job description

PURPOSE

To provide a practice point of contact for patients in coordinating their care To ensure timely follow up and action for patients from communications from community or secondary care To deal with incoming queries from patients and other healthcare providers To organise in-practice appointments, follow ups or other actions to help the PCN practices provide high quality, compassionate care to our patient population.

SPECIFIC JOB R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Administration duties- scanning and filing incoming post as well as electronic clinical letters.
  • Deal with incoming practice email queries directly from hospitals or care agencies.
  • Manage any admin requests through ANIMA (Triage system) such as medical letters and report requests.
  • Assist with signposting patients to appropriate community or local services, alongside social prescribers.
  • Act on communications from hospitals or community providers.
  • Action and follow death protocol procedure allowing a smooth process for families or close relatives.
  • Review any new cancer diagnosis patients and consult with our in-house social prescriber for cancer care review.
  • Manage incoming medical reports and SAR requests (medical record requests) from patients and third parties.
  • Assist with and ensure patients participate in local or national screening programmes.
  • Promote health education to our patient population, such as through participation in self-care week.
  • Pro-actively ensure patients participate in vaccination opportunities such as flu, shingles, or childhood immunisations.
  • Organise and prioritise own workload.
  • Monitor tasks to ensure they are completed and care delivered through regular audit of the clinical system.
  • Directly liaise with multi-agencies to coordinate care for patients.
  • Support patients and carers and collect feedback on their experiences.
  • Support the PCN practices to deliver on QOF, KPIs and locally commissioned enhanced services.
  • To update and maintain accurate patient medication records on the practice clinical computer system, including advice given and action taken.
  • Participate in practice meetings, patient participation groups and other meetings to improve engagement with the role.
